Subject: Report builder sorting fix shipping tonight

Hi all — quick note for the release channel. Tonight's Pinewright deploy fixes the unstable sort in the report builder: rows with equal values were shuffling between exports, which confused a few customers comparing week-over-week files. Sorting is now stable on the secondary key, so identical inputs produce identical output ordering. No action needed from the contractor side beyond spot-checking one export after deploy. Verify you're on the build below.

session token of bajeg-bajop = htk4_6c57

Handover Note — Directors' transition, Merrowfield Instruments

For the finance team. Outstanding item: the capital budget request for the Calder Bay assembly line upgrade, roughly a 14% increase over this year's allocation. Supporting cost models are complete; vendor quotes from Tessing Fabrication expire at quarter end. My successor should present the request at the next allocation committee. Approval depends on alignment with the direction described below.

board note of yagug-taweg: Only 34 of the 546 pilot accounts renewed Norael, so a churn review is set for April 24. Zorvanox Freight is in early talks to buy Oliwynox Works for about $200.7 million.

Meeting notes — Exam logistics, Harwell Institute briefing

Attendees confirmed the sealed exam papers for the Brindle Hall sitting will arrive in tamper-evident pouches, double-bagged. The receiving site must verify seal integrity on arrival and store the consignment in the invigilation safe until the proctor signs custody. Any broken seal triggers an immediate quarantine of the batch. The courier hand-over must follow this instruction exactly:

drop instructions, bahif-bahip: the norax feniel courier leaves the drumir kaseth rusir ledger at gate 1983 under passcode 849948

Quick heads-up on Pinwheel UI versioning: we cut a minor release every sprint, and anything touching component props needs a changeset file in the PR. No changeset, no merge — the bot will nag you. Majors are rare and go through the design council first. The full policy, with examples of what counts as breaking, lives on the internal page below.

wiki page, bahip-yahip: https://grafana.qirvanlabs.corp/browse/display/projects/cc3a1b9dbfc9